-----------Exception Details on 3/22/2024 10:32:29 AM-----------------
-------------------------------------------------------------------------------------
Log Written Date: 3/22/2024 10:32:29 AM
Subject: SaveNoteMobileError
Body: System.Data.SqlClient.SqlException (0x80131904): The INSERT statement conflicted with the FOREIGN KEY constraint "FK_WorkOrderCustQty_WorkOrderLineItems". The conflict occurred in database "ServiceSuite", table "dbo.WorkOrderLineItems", column 'WorkOrderLineIdent'.
The statement has been terminated.
at System.Data.SqlClient.SqlConnection.OnError(SqlException exception, Boolean breakConnection, Action`1 wrapCloseInAction)
at System.Data.SqlClient.TdsParser.ThrowExceptionAndWarning(TdsParserStateObject stateObj, Boolean callerHasConnectionLock, Boolean asyncClose)
at System.Data.SqlClient.TdsParser.TryRun(RunBehavior runBehavior, SqlCommand cmdHandler, SqlDataReader dataStream, BulkCopySimpleResultSet bulkCopyHandler, TdsParserStateObject stateObj, Boolean& dataReady)
at System.Data.SqlClient.SqlDataReader.TryConsumeMetaData()
at System.Data.SqlClient.SqlDataReader.get_MetaData()
at System.Data.SqlClient.SqlCommand.FinishExecuteReader(SqlDataReader ds, RunBehavior runBehavior, String resetOptionsString, Boolean isInternal, Boolean forDescribeParameterEncryption, Boolean shouldCacheForAlwaysEncrypted)
at System.Data.SqlClient.SqlCommand.RunExecuteReaderTds(CommandBehavior cmdBehavior, RunBehavior runBehavior, Boolean returnStream, Boolean async, Int32 timeout, Task& task, Boolean asyncWrite, Boolean inRetry, SqlDataReader ds, Boolean describeParameterEncryptionRequest)
at System.Data.SqlClient.SqlCommand.RunExecuteReader(CommandBehavior cmdBehavior, RunBehavior runBehavior, Boolean returnStream, String method, TaskCompletionSource`1 completion, Int32 timeout, Task& task, Boolean& usedCache, Boolean asyncWrite, Boolean inRetry)
at System.Data.SqlClient.SqlCommand.RunExecuteReader(CommandBehavior cmdBehavior, RunBehavior runBehavior, Boolean returnStream, String method)
at System.Data.SqlClient.SqlCommand.ExecuteScalar()
at WO.WorkOrderLineItem.Save(WorkOrder wo, Program prog, ServicePartner SP, Security sec) in D:\ServiceSuite\ServiceSuite\WorkOrderLineItem.cs:line 445
at WO.WorkOrder.ReorderLineItems(List`1 LineItems, Int64 WorkOrderIdent) in D:\ServiceSuite\ServiceSuite\WorkOrder.svc.cs:line 684
at WO.WorkOrder.SaveLineItems() in D:\ServiceSuite\ServiceSuite\WorkOrder.svc.cs:line 644
at WO.WorkOrder.Save() in D:\ServiceSuite\ServiceSuite\WorkOrder.svc.cs:line 2366
at ServiceSuite.Service.SaveNoteMobile(Notes Note, String FileName) in D:\ServiceSuite\ServiceSuite\SS.svc.cs:line 5080
ClientConnectionId:018f7ce3-4725-48ab-acc6-1d18aca50c76
Error Number:547,State:0,Class:16
IMG_20240322_103226_1.jpg
--------------------------------*End*------------------------------------------
-----------Exception Details on 3/22/2024 10:32:30 AM-----------------
-------------------------------------------------------------------------------------
Log Written Date: 3/22/2024 10:32:30 AM
Subject: SaveNoteMobileError
Body: System.Data.SqlClient.SqlException (0x80131904): The INSERT statement conflicted with the FOREIGN KEY constraint "FK_WorkOrderCustQty_WorkOrderLineItems". The conflict occurred in database "ServiceSuite", table "dbo.WorkOrderLineItems", column 'WorkOrderLineIdent'.
The statement has been terminated.
at System.Data.SqlClient.SqlConnection.OnError(SqlException exception, Boolean breakConnection, Action`1 wrapCloseInAction)
at System.Data.SqlClient.TdsParser.ThrowExceptionAndWarning(TdsParserStateObject stateObj, Boolean callerHasConnectionLock, Boolean asyncClose)
at System.Data.SqlClient.TdsParser.TryRun(RunBehavior runBehavior, SqlCommand cmdHandler, SqlDataReader dataStream, BulkCopySimpleResultSet bulkCopyHandler, TdsParserStateObject stateObj, Boolean& dataReady)
at System.Data.SqlClient.SqlDataReader.TryConsumeMetaData()
at System.Data.SqlClient.SqlDataReader.get_MetaData()
at System.Data.SqlClient.SqlCommand.FinishExecuteReader(SqlDataReader ds, RunBehavior runBehavior, String resetOptionsString, Boolean isInternal, Boolean forDescribeParameterEncryption, Boolean shouldCacheForAlwaysEncrypted)
at System.Data.SqlClient.SqlCommand.RunExecuteReaderTds(CommandBehavior cmdBehavior, RunBehavior runBehavior, Boolean returnStream, Boolean async, Int32 timeout, Task& task, Boolean asyncWrite, Boolean inRetry, SqlDataReader ds, Boolean describeParameterEncryptionRequest)
at System.Data.SqlClient.SqlCommand.RunExecuteReader(CommandBehavior cmdBehavior, RunBehavior runBehavior, Boolean returnStream, String method, TaskCompletionSource`1 completion, Int32 timeout, Task& task, Boolean& usedCache, Boolean asyncWrite, Boolean inRetry)
at System.Data.SqlClient.SqlCommand.RunExecuteReader(CommandBehavior cmdBehavior, RunBehavior runBehavior, Boolean returnStream, String method)
at System.Data.SqlClient.SqlCommand.ExecuteScalar()
at WO.WorkOrderLineItem.Save(WorkOrder wo, Program prog, ServicePartner SP, Security sec) in D:\ServiceSuite\ServiceSuite\WorkOrderLineItem.cs:line 445
at WO.WorkOrder.ReorderLineItems(List`1 LineItems, Int64 WorkOrderIdent) in D:\ServiceSuite\ServiceSuite\WorkOrder.svc.cs:line 684
at WO.WorkOrder.SaveLineItems() in D:\ServiceSuite\ServiceSuite\WorkOrder.svc.cs:line 644
at WO.WorkOrder.Save() in D:\ServiceSuite\ServiceSuite\WorkOrder.svc.cs:line 2366
at ServiceSuite.Service.SaveNoteMobile(Notes Note, String FileName) in D:\ServiceSuite\ServiceSuite\SS.svc.cs:line 5080
ClientConnectionId:314219a9-6492-470c-8e97-7d9ad3abdc03
Error Number:547,State:0,Class:16
IMG_20240322_103226_2.jpg
--------------------------------*End*------------------------------------------